Top Active Ingredients Used in Hydrodermabrasion Treatments

Hydradormabrasion is one of the most advanced non-invasive treatments combining exfoliation, hydration, and targeted active ingredients. Its effectiveness depends largely on the formulation used during each step. Below is an in-depth overview of the most beneficial substances incorporated into hydrodermabrasion solutions.
Botanical Hydrolates for Soothing and Skin Balance
Hydrolates are gentle, bioactive plant distillates used to calm and refresh the skin during exfoliating treatments. Their lightweight molecular structure helps restore skin comfort and provides antioxidant protection during hydrodermabrasion.
Examples of Hydrolates Used in Hydrodermabrasion
Rose hydrolate
- improves hydration
- supports antioxidant defense
- increases comfort during exfoliation
Witch hazel hydrolate
- tones and tightens
- reduces redness and irritation
- reinforces fragile capillaries
- helps regulate sebum production
Sandalwood hydrolate
- nourishes the skin
- enhances elasticity and smoothness
- ideal for mature or dull skin
Acids and Exfoliators Supporting Cell Renewal
Hydrodermabrasion solutions often include mild exfoliating acids that help dissolve dead cells and improve clarity. Salicylic acid, widely used in hydrodermabrasion, penetrates deep into pores and contributes to clearer, more balanced skin.
Key benefits:
- regulates sebum production
- reduces inflammation
- dissolves compacted corneocytes
- smooths uneven texture
Enzymes for Gentle Exfoliation in Sensitive Skin
Enzymatic exfoliants are excellent for clients who cannot tolerate stronger chemical exfoliation. Papain, derived from papaya, breaks protein bonds between corneocytes without causing irritation.
Effects include:
- supporting controlled exfoliation
- regulating sebum
- antioxidant impact
- brightening and smoothing the skin
Alongside acids, urea offers gentle keratolysis, hydration reinforcement, and microbiome-friendly antibacterial properties.

Synergy of Active Ingredients in Hydrodermabrasion
Hydrodermabrasion works because it combines exfoliating, hydrating, antibacterial, and soothing ingredients in one procedure. Hydrolates calm the skin, acids refine texture, enzymes brighten the surface, and regenerating ingredients help rebuild the barrier after exfoliation. This synergy allows for visible improvement in tone, clarity, and softness.
